Name in the end tag element must match the element type

I am working on a large word file (Word 2013) (27 MB/35 pages)  with some photos and text boxes.  I saved the file and now cannot reopen it.  I am getting the error" The name in the end tag element must match the element type in the start tag".  I tried the MS fixit program however it was not able to run on my computer.   Hope someone on here might be able to help me fix the file.

This error could be due to file corruption. You may try to open the corrupted document in WordPad and verify the result.

Right click on the problem Word document > Open with > select WordPad.

Note: WordPad does not support all the features of the Word document format. Some content might be missing or displayed improperly.

You may try to the repair the document by doing the following and verify the result:

To open a specific document by using the Open and Repair feature in Word, follow these steps:

Start Word > On the File menu > click Open.
In the Open dialog box, click to select the file that you want to open.
Click the down arrow on the Open button, and then click Open and Repair.
